The recording secretary for all regular and special meetings of the Executive Committee and the judges shall be such person as the Chief Administrative Officer may designate. The recording secretary shall record and send to all judges the minutes of the proceedings of the Executive Committee and the judges meetings within five (5) working days following the meeting. The records of all proceedings of the judges and the prior association shall be maintained at the office of the Presiding Judge.
{Effective January 1, 2000}
